SEO for Real Estate Agents: Your Website Wins Sellers, Not Buyers

Anyone who googles “apartment for sale berlin” lands on ImmoScout24, Immowelt and Kleinanzeigen – no agent website ranks against the portals, and anyone who promises you that is selling hot air. The searches your website can win are more valuable: “sell property [city]”, “what is my house worth”, “estate agent [neighbourhood] recommendation”. These are owners shortly before hiring – a single such enquiry can mean a year-long mandate.

Property searches

“buy house munich”, “rent 3 room apartment” are dominated by the portals with millions of listings and domain authority that no local website can compete with. This battle is already decided – your budget doesn’t belong there.

Seller and trust searches

“estate agent [city]”, “process of selling a house”, “free property valuation” are local, advisory in nature, and only covered generically by the portals. Here, whoever shows real local substance wins: market knowledge in the neighbourhood, transparent sales processes, genuine reviews.

What actually works for estate agents

01

Local SEO as the foundation

Your Google Business Profile decides the map placement for “estate agent [city]” – categories, review management, consistent data. How this works systematically: local SEO.

02

One seller page per core service

Property sale, valuation, inheritance/divorce as a sale trigger – one page each with real process knowledge instead of platitudes. The valuation page is your strongest lead magnet because it sits at the start of the owner’s journey.

03

Show neighbourhood expertise

Not ten thin neighbourhood pages from a template, but the two or three areas where you actually sell – backed by market data and sold properties as proof. Thin location pages in series are the pattern Google has been devaluing for years.

04

Reviews as a ranking factor

Owners hire based on trust. A process that systematically asks for a Google review after every sale beats any ad campaign.

Common mistakes on estate agent websites

Targeting property keywords

That’s wasted budget against ImmoScout24.

Website as an online business card

Without seller content, there’s nothing that could rank.

Neighbourhood pages in series

Ten identical texts with the location name swapped do more harm than good.

Leaving reviews to chance

The most important local ranking factor goes unused.

FAQ

Can my website rank against ImmoScout24?

For property searches: no, realistically not. For seller searches and local agent searches: yes – there the portals are weak and generic.

What does SEO concretely bring an estate agent?

Owner enquiries without portal fees and without buying leads. Just a few extra sales mandates a year clearly exceed the SEO cost – we work out the maths in the initial consultation using your numbers.

How long does SEO take for estate agents?

Local SEO effects (business profile, reviews) are often visible within weeks. Organic rankings for seller keywords take 6 to 12 months.

Is SEO worthwhile for small estate agencies too?

Especially then: with real local substance, you can beat large chains that are equally generic everywhere in the neighbourhood.
